The following is based on the Imperial campaign of Red Alert (iOS) and might contradict canon. The sophistication and scale of the build up, including notable developments in Wave-Force and nanotechnology, went largely unnoticed. The Allies and Soviets estimated the Empire's resources as greatly inferior to their own. Spurred by Emperor Yoshiro's vision of "divine destiny" and global hegemony, the Empire undertook a significant expansion of its armed forces prior to the war. By the time of the Third World War, the Empire extended to Oahu in the mid-Pacific. The Empire of Japan transformed into the Empire of the Rising Sun after 1927 following two significant temporal events: the erasure of Adolf Hitler by Albert Einstein in 1924, and the erasure of Einstein by Anatoly Cherdenko in 1927. During the first mission of the Guardians of the East campaign, South Korean forces fought the Soviets along the coast of Japan for naval supremacy of the Pacific. In the first iteration of the Third World War, Japan was colored blue on the map at the start of the war so it was either neutral or loosely affiliated with the Allies. It is unknown whether the presence of that phone has any significance. Notably, a telephone with "Tokyo" written on it can be seen next to the one with "Moscow" written on it that Michael Dugan uses to call Alexander Romanov during the opening of Red Alert 2. The independence of Korea during the Third World War indicates that the Empire of Japan collapsed long before 1972 and gave independence to her colonies.
